From a1f477a381694da5dfc7aba9eb3a28fbf713a88a Mon Sep 17 00:00:00 2001 From: logikonline Date: Tue, 17 Mar 2026 00:14:48 -0400 Subject: [PATCH] fix(ui): add missing pages settings nav items and cleanup labels Add Comparison and Languages items to pages settings sidebar navigation. Fix sidebar not staying open when on those pages. Remove redundant labels from URL input fields that appear after "or use a URL" dividers (logo, favicon, hero image). Improves navigation consistency and UI clarity. --- templates/repo/settings/navbar.tmpl | 8 +++++++- templates/repo/settings/pages_brand.tmpl | 2 -- templates/repo/settings/pages_content.tmpl | 1 - templates/repo/settings/pages_hero.tmpl | 1 - 4 files changed, 7 insertions(+), 5 deletions(-) diff --git a/templates/repo/settings/navbar.tmpl b/templates/repo/settings/navbar.tmpl index 7089450e84..825c7dbd53 100644 --- a/templates/repo/settings/navbar.tmpl +++ b/templates/repo/settings/navbar.tmpl @@ -53,7 +53,7 @@ {{end}} {{end}} -
+
{{ctx.Locale.Tr "repo.settings.pages"}}
diff --git a/templates/repo/settings/pages_brand.tmpl b/templates/repo/settings/pages_brand.tmpl index 9b39995475..26cbea3256 100644 --- a/templates/repo/settings/pages_brand.tmpl +++ b/templates/repo/settings/pages_brand.tmpl @@ -35,7 +35,6 @@
{{ctx.Locale.Tr "repo.settings.pages.brand_or"}}
-

{{ctx.Locale.Tr "repo.settings.pages.brand_logo_url_help"}}

@@ -69,7 +68,6 @@
{{ctx.Locale.Tr "repo.settings.pages.brand_or"}}
-

{{ctx.Locale.Tr "repo.settings.pages.brand_favicon_url_help"}}

diff --git a/templates/repo/settings/pages_content.tmpl b/templates/repo/settings/pages_content.tmpl index 95b3811b58..166a08c662 100644 --- a/templates/repo/settings/pages_content.tmpl +++ b/templates/repo/settings/pages_content.tmpl @@ -123,7 +123,6 @@ -

{{ctx.Locale.Tr "repo.settings.pages.comparison_help_link"}}

{{ctx.Locale.Tr "repo.settings.pages.stats"}}
diff --git a/templates/repo/settings/pages_hero.tmpl b/templates/repo/settings/pages_hero.tmpl index 41d27ed381..730f0a19e9 100644 --- a/templates/repo/settings/pages_hero.tmpl +++ b/templates/repo/settings/pages_hero.tmpl @@ -35,7 +35,6 @@
{{ctx.Locale.Tr "repo.settings.pages.hero_or"}}
-
{{end}}